Apple has released security updates to address multiple vulnerabilities identified in J2SE. These flaws could be exploited by malicious web sites to compromise a vulnerable system. For additional information, see : VUPEN/ADV-2006-0467 and VUPEN/ADV-2006-0468
Note : A security issue affecting Java InputMethods has also been fixed. This flaw is due to an error when handling input method events, which could cause key events intended for a secure field (e.g. password field) to be sent to a normal text field in the same window.
